miramar 4 Posted January 11, 2003 Yes, Sub C cells can be bought separately, but very good soldering skills and a powerful soldering iron are required for good results. Each batterycell has an (overpressure) valve which is sensitive to high temperatures, and if you have a weak soldering iron you will have to heat the cells for a long time for the solder to melt, and the valves will be damaged. A powerful soldering iron will heat the cell very quickly in the small area where the solder goes, and the rest of the cell will not reach high temperatures before you're finished.
